Soon, the spectacular Geminid meteor shower will be back in the sky. This is the strongest meteor shower of the year, quite neglected by the audience because of the cold, winter temperatures, but is very spectacular. Quite interestingly, the  Geminids – so called because the apparent source of their trails, the radiant, is placed in the constellation of Gemini (the Twins)  – originates from an asteroid, (3200) Phaethon, this making them one of the only two showers sharing this feature.

This year, the Moon will be new, so not visible in the sky, offering the best, darkest conditions for a memorable experience. We can expect about 100 meteors per hour.
